Originally Posted by majorwibi
Coming back into the US there is usually a score (which is basically a rating of how much of a risk you are based on a multitude of factors that I'm not even going to begin mentioning here.)
Are you referring to the DHS' Automated Targeting System? If so, I think they pretty much fuse TECS (Treasury Enforcement Communication System) data, such as that obtained by APIS (Advance Passenger Information System) with various international airlines PNR data formats, along with data from their seizure and watch lists. Then, as I understand the ATS, a rules-based risk-assessment is generated and assigned.
